Scratches, stains, bite marks, and fur—do these hinder you from having quality time with your furkids on your sofa? Don’t let your obsessive cleanliness get in the way. Here are five pet-friendly couches for carefree cuddles with your furbabies.

Leather Couches for Clawsome Comfort

myhomedesign chesterfield sofa1

Leather is your best friend when you own a man’s best friend. Not only is it very resilient to odors and dirt, its durability is also perfect for prolonged use (because we all know you’re going to adopt more). 

While it may be the right choice for dogs, it might not be the case for cats. Even with its smooth and thick natural fabric, leather is still prone to damage by itchy claws. But if you really want to include a classy couch in your house, start with a smaller faux leather piece. If your cat leaves it alone, then you can decide to purchase a real one.

Tightly Woven Fabrics: Pawsitively No Snags

pet-friendly couches.

If you’re looking for a dander-proof and scratch-resistant option, tightly woven fabrics are an excellent choice for sofas. Frequent pet hair removal and paw prints are a thing of the past. Its gapless design also prevents fur and dirt from penetrating the fabric and stops unwanted grime from getting trapped inside. You might even say it’s the ideal choice when lazy paw parenting strikes. 

Apart from straining, its compact weaving even makes it resilient to habitual scratching. Now you won’t have to constantly worry about  your pets ruining your furniture. Similar to leather, tighter weaves are also hardwearing and long-lasting. For this reason, letting a pack of dogs or a clowder of cats crowd the couch isn’t a problem anymore. 

Microfiber Couches for Messy Pets

Microfiber ain’t cheap-faking when it comes to maintaining your sofa. Because of its lightweight synthetic material, drool marks, excessive fur, and stains are the three less problems you need to worry about. A few wipes or a quick vacuum, and your couch is ready for another cuddle sesh with your floofs.

Besides its water-resistant quality, compact interlaced threads make the furniture safe from tiny sharp nail attacks. Like tightly woven fabrics, microfiber lets your pet embrace their instincts at ease. After all, you don’t have any other choice but to let them mark your furniture as their own.

Outdoor Fabrics Are In

pet-friendly couches.

Of course, you can bring your outdoor couch inside. If it can withstand the harsh environment outside, it can surely hold out against your pets’ sofa-damaging habits. And no, you’re not just limited to metal and plastic options, you can actually opt for comfier designs. 

Acrylics, polyesters, and vinyl are just a few of the best outdoor fabric options for an ultra-comfy landing spot. With its sturdiness and stain proof features, you can rest easy everytime you lie around with your fur buddies. On top of that, these materials are known for repelling bacteria and mold.

Slipcovers: The Secret Weapon of Pet-Owning Couch Potatoes

Modern Asian Home, Architect Conrad Onglao, tropical home, philippine home, interior design philippines

For fur parents not content with the occasional vacuuming, slipcovers are for you. When you’re tired of minimal maintenance, furniture with removable covers is a lifesaver. Just take them off, throw them in the washer, and your couch is practically good as new. 

And if you’re feeling a little bit creative, you can experiment with customized sofa covers to change up your decor. Embrace the braver fur parent you are and worry no more with your pets creating a mess. 

Being a pet owner takes a great amount of patience and understanding. But it doesn’t mean you have to give up things that bring you comfort, especially in your home. For couches, it’s a matter of compromise in balancing sophistication, comfort, and inclusivity to truly achieve an ideal place for both owners and pets.
